31948c090dSVarun Wadekar #ifndef __LIB_SM_SMCALL_H
32948c090dSVarun Wadekar #define __LIB_SM_SMCALL_H
33948c090dSVarun Wadekar 
34948c090dSVarun Wadekar #define SMC_NUM_ENTITIES	64
35948c090dSVarun Wadekar #define SMC_NUM_ARGS		4
36948c090dSVarun Wadekar #define SMC_NUM_PARAMS		(SMC_NUM_ARGS - 1)
37948c090dSVarun Wadekar 
38948c090dSVarun Wadekar #define SMC_IS_FASTCALL(smc_nr)	((smc_nr) & 0x80000000)
39948c090dSVarun Wadekar #define SMC_IS_SMC64(smc_nr)	((smc_nr) & 0x40000000)
40948c090dSVarun Wadekar #define SMC_ENTITY(smc_nr)	(((smc_nr) & 0x3F000000) >> 24)
41948c090dSVarun Wadekar #define SMC_FUNCTION(smc_nr)	((smc_nr) & 0x0000FFFF)
42948c090dSVarun Wadekar 
43*9edac047SDavid Cunado #define SMC_NR(entity, fn, fastcall, smc64)			\
44*9edac047SDavid Cunado 		(((((unsigned int) (fastcall)) & 0x1) << 31) |	\
45948c090dSVarun Wadekar 		(((smc64) & 0x1) << 30) |			\
46948c090dSVarun Wadekar 		(((entity) & 0x3F) << 24) |			\
47948c090dSVarun Wadekar 		((fn) & 0xFFFF)					\
48948c090dSVarun Wadekar 		)
49948c090dSVarun Wadekar 
50948c090dSVarun Wadekar #define SMC_FASTCALL_NR(entity, fn)	SMC_NR((entity), (fn), 1, 0)
51948c090dSVarun Wadekar #define SMC_STDCALL_NR(entity, fn)	SMC_NR((entity), (fn), 0, 0)
52948c090dSVarun Wadekar #define SMC_FASTCALL64_NR(entity, fn)	SMC_NR((entity), (fn), 1, 1)
53948c090dSVarun Wadekar #define SMC_STDCALL64_NR(entity, fn)	SMC_NR((entity), (fn), 0, 1)
54948c090dSVarun Wadekar 
55948c090dSVarun Wadekar #define	SMC_ENTITY_ARCH			0	/* ARM Architecture calls */
56948c090dSVarun Wadekar #define	SMC_ENTITY_CPU			1	/* CPU Service calls */
57948c090dSVarun Wadekar #define	SMC_ENTITY_SIP			2	/* SIP Service calls */
58948c090dSVarun Wadekar #define	SMC_ENTITY_OEM			3	/* OEM Service calls */
59948c090dSVarun Wadekar #define	SMC_ENTITY_STD			4	/* Standard Service calls */
60948c090dSVarun Wadekar #define	SMC_ENTITY_RESERVED		5	/* Reserved for future use */
61948c090dSVarun Wadekar #define	SMC_ENTITY_TRUSTED_APP		48	/* Trusted Application calls */
62948c090dSVarun Wadekar #define	SMC_ENTITY_TRUSTED_OS		50	/* Trusted OS calls */
63948c090dSVarun Wadekar #define SMC_ENTITY_LOGGING              51	/* Used for secure -> nonsecure logging */
64948c090dSVarun Wadekar #define	SMC_ENTITY_SECURE_MONITOR	60	/* Trusted OS calls internal to secure monitor */
65948c090dSVarun Wadekar
